John B. Larson tweeted the following:

"After the shootings at 3 Asian-owned spas in Georgia one year ago, I joined @CAPAC to pass the COVID-19 Hate Crimes Act. There have been more than 11,000 hate incidents since the start of the pandemic. We must continue to speak up to #StopAsianHate."
